Exploring the Emotional Depth of "Woman Lying on the Floor Surrounded by Children" by Giacomo Favretto

Artistic Context: The Life and Times of Giacomo Favretto

Favretto's Influence in 19th Century Italian Art

Giacomo Favretto (1849-1887) was a prominent figure in 19th-century Italian art. He was born in Venice, a city known for its rich artistic heritage. Favretto's work reflects the vibrant culture of his time, blending realism with a touch of romanticism. His paintings often depict intimate domestic scenes, showcasing the warmth of family life. Favretto's influence extended beyond Italy, inspiring artists across Europe with his unique approach to everyday subjects.

Key Themes in Favretto's Work: Family, Innocence, and Domestic Life

Favretto's art frequently explores themes of family and innocence. In "Woman Lying on the Floor Surrounded by Children," he captures a tender moment that resonates with viewers. The painting illustrates the joy and chaos of family life, emphasizing the bond between mother and children. Favretto's focus on domesticity highlights the importance of home and nurturing relationships, making his work relatable and timeless.

Visual Analysis: Composition and Color Palette

Understanding the Use of Light and Shadow in the Painting

The composition of "Woman Lying on the Floor Surrounded by Children" is masterfully crafted. Favretto employs chiaroscuro, a technique that contrasts light and shadow to create depth. The soft light illuminating the woman's face draws the viewer's attention, while the shadows add a sense of intimacy. This interplay of light enhances the emotional weight of the scene, inviting viewers to connect with the subjects on a personal level.

Color Symbolism: The Emotional Impact of Hues

Favretto's choice of colors plays a crucial role in conveying emotion. The warm tones of the children's clothing evoke feelings of comfort and joy. In contrast, the cooler shades surrounding the woman suggest a moment of reflection. This careful selection of hues not only enhances the visual appeal but also deepens the narrative, allowing viewers to feel the warmth of familial love and the complexities of motherhood.

Subject Matter: The Narrative Behind the Scene

Interpreting the Relationship Between the Woman and Children

The central figure in the painting, a woman lying on the floor, embodies maternal love and care. The children surrounding her represent innocence and playfulness. This dynamic illustrates the nurturing role of women in family life. Favretto captures a fleeting moment of connection, inviting viewers to reflect on their own experiences of love and family.

The Significance of Domestic Spaces in Favretto's Art

Domestic spaces are a recurring theme in Favretto's work. They serve as a backdrop for exploring human relationships. In this painting, the floor becomes a stage for interaction, symbolizing the foundation of family life. Favretto's focus on these intimate settings allows viewers to appreciate the beauty of everyday moments, making his art relatable and poignant.

Technique and Style: The Brushwork of Giacomo Favretto

Oil Painting Techniques: Layering and Texture in Favretto's Work

Favretto's mastery of oil painting techniques is evident in "Woman Lying on the Floor Surrounded by Children." He skillfully layers paint to create texture and depth. The brushwork is both delicate and expressive, capturing the softness of the children's skin and the flowing fabric of the woman's dress. This attention to detail enhances the realism of the scene, drawing viewers into the moment.

Comparative Analysis: Favretto's Style vs. His Contemporaries

Favretto's style stands out among his contemporaries, such as Giovanni Boldini and Federico Zandomeneghi. While Boldini focused on portraiture and Zandomeneghi on light, Favretto's strength lies in his ability to depict everyday life with emotional depth. His unique approach to composition and color sets him apart, making his work a significant contribution to 19th-century art.
